### Retrying Failed Exports

Heads up: exports in Quartzline occasionally stall when the batch queue is saturated, usually right after a release cut. Don't panic — just hit the `/exports/{id}/retry` endpoint and the job picks up from its last checkpoint, so nothing gets duplicated. Retries are capped at five per hour per workspace; beyond that you'll get a 429 and should wait out the window. All retry calls go through the release-ops gateway, which authenticates with the bearer token below.

session JWT of fajof-bahop = eyJhbGciOiJIUzI1NiIsInR5cCI6IkpXVCJ9.eyJzdWIiOiIqgHoPSIn0.DAyxzh8y

## Tuning

Dedup in Corvatch matches customer records by normalized name plus fuzzy address score. Thresholds were picked against the Pellwright sample set; lowering them merges distinct households, raising them leaves obvious duplicates. Batch size trades memory for throughput on the nightly run. Don't touch the phonetic weight without rerunning the eval harness. Reviewer: check that these values match the eval report. Current constants follow.

tuning constants:
THRESHOLDS = {
    "kelix": 280,
    "druvan": 756,
    "oliael": 399,
}

Subject: Spoolwright cut-over complete

Welcome aboard. We finished moving print jobs from the old Renqueue daemon to the Spoolwright microservice last night. Legacy queue is drained and read-only; all new jobs route through Spoolwright on the Halver cluster. Retries and dead-lettering behave differently now, so read the ops wiki. Current service settings are listed below.

config for tagaf-bawif:
[norok]
host = norok.ordinworks.local
user = norok_svc
database = norok_prod

We have confirmed that the flaky lookups against the internal resolver in the Marrowgate cluster stem from configuration drift, not network faults. Three Quillhaven nodes were provisioned from an older image and carry stale resolver timeouts and a missing search domain, so retries occasionally route to a decommissioned resolver. Future maintainers should reconcile all nodes against the baseline below. The authoritative resolver configuration is as follows.

deployment values, yageg-hahig:
WENAEL_HOST=wenael.tolvaqlabs.internal
WENAEL_PORT=4000